What Happened in Episode 7
Episode 7, titled String Theory, changed everything fans thought they knew about the show. The biggest news from the episode is that Old Lee Shaw (played by Kurt Russell) is talking across time to Young Lee Shaw (Wyatt Russell). This is not just a simple flashback. The show suggests that Axis Mundi is actually a temporal loop where the past and present constantly affect each other.
Old Lee gives his younger self specific instructions. He tells Young Lee how to place a tracker on the Titan Co-Cai. He also tells him to stop Keiko from being saved too early. Changing that moment could break the entire timeline. The episode makes it clear that Lee might not remember this meeting in the future. That forgetting is actually needed to keep the loop working.
The episode ended with a huge connection between timelines. The tracker that Young Lee put on Co-Cai in the past suddenly appeared in the present day. This let Monarch track the Titan as it moved toward Australia. This proves that things happening in Axis Mundi directly change the present world. The time-loop theory now has real proof.
Meanwhile, Cate and Keiko found a way to reach Co-Cai. They used infrasonic waves connected to an indigenous settlement. The episode ended with Lee setting up a dangerous mission. Many fans believe Godzilla will join the fight soon.

The Story So Far
Monarch: Legacy of Monsters takes place in the MonsterVerse, the same world as movies like Godzilla (2014), Godzilla: King of the Monsters, Godzilla vs. Kong, and Kong: Skull Island. Season 1 followed siblings Cate and Kentaro Randa as they learned about their fatherโs connection to the secretive Monarch organization. The story moved between the 1950s and 2015, showing how the group started and how it changed over time.
Season 2 picks up with the fate of Monarch and the whole world in danger. The new season takes characters to Skull Island, Kongโs home. A new Titan called Titan X rises from the sea, described as a living cataclysm. The official description says buried secrets bring heroes and villains back together. The past keeps making waves in the present, and family bonds get tested with a Titan event coming soon.
Season 2 has more Titan action than Season 1. The trailer showed quick cuts of monsters attacking cities and the largely empty Skull Island. One scene showed a sea creature wrapping around a boat and pulling it underwater.
